I have a similar story, but I came away with a VERY different attitude. My very first Cruiser was purchased from John, a New Zealand issued FJ40 (dual fuel). I had severe buyer's remorse, and despite the fact that I had driven it from Thomasville, GA to Gainesville, FL (a 3 hr. drive), he took it back, no questions asked, a week later. He had never physically seen it as he lives in Martha's Vinyard but his mom and father in law live in Thomasville, and he imports his vehicles into the Port of Savannah, and his family sometimes handles the sales. They're nice, decent southerners, and John is young and not a wrencher. But dishonest he most assuredly is not.

If you want to buy from a Cruiser expert, John's not your guy, and he'll tell you right off the bat. If you want a middle man who will get you NZ Cruiser to the States, at a reasonable price, he'll be a decent choice.
